产品研发流程规范管理参考工具_第1页
产品研发流程规范管理参考工具_第2页
产品研发流程规范管理参考工具_第3页
产品研发流程规范管理参考工具_第4页
产品研发流程规范管理参考工具_第5页
已阅读5页,还剩4页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

产品研发流程规范管理参考工具一、适用场景与价值本工具适用于企业产品研发全流程的规范化管理,尤其适合以下场景:初创团队搭建:帮助新组建的研发团队快速建立标准化的研发流程,明确各环节职责与交付物,减少因流程不清晰导致的效率低下;成熟团队优化:为已有研发流程的企业提供对照模板,识别流程中的冗余环节或风险点,推动流程迭代升级;项目复盘与追溯:通过规范化的文档记录与流程节点,便于对项目进行复盘分析,定位问题根源,沉淀经验教训;新人培训与协作:作为新人培训教材,帮助新成员快速理解研发流程;同时明确跨部门(如产品、研发、测试、运营)协作接口,减少沟通成本。二、全流程操作步骤详解产品研发流程从需求产生到项目复盘,可分为7个核心阶段,每个阶段明确操作要点、输入输出及负责人,保证流程可落地、可追溯。阶段1:需求管理——明确“做什么”操作目标:收集、分析、评审需求,保证需求清晰、可行,并形成可执行的需求文档。步骤操作说明输入输出负责人1.1需求收集通过用户反馈、市场调研、业务方提报等渠道收集需求,记录需求来源、核心诉求及优先级(如使用MoSCoW法则:必须有、应该有、可以有、暂不需要)。用户调研报告、业务方需求清单、竞品分析文档原始需求数据表(含需求ID、来源、描述、提出人、优先级)产品经理*需求1.2需求分析对原始需求进行拆解,明确需求背景、目标用户、核心功能点、预期效果及边界条件(如是否兼容旧版本、是否依赖外部系统),排除伪需求或冲突需求。原始需求数据表需求分析说明书(含功能清单、用户场景、非功能需求)产品经理需求、技术负责人强1.3需求评审组织跨部门评审会(产品、研发、测试、运营参与),重点评审需求必要性、技术可行性、资源投入(人力/时间/成本)及风险评估,记录评审意见并达成共识。需求分析说明书需求评审会议纪要(含评审结论、修改意见、责任人及完成时限)产品经理需求、研发负责人明、测试负责人*华1.4需求确认将评审通过的需求整理为最终版本,同步给所有相关方,签字确认后冻结需求(如无重大变更,不再随意调整)。需求评审会议纪要《产品需求文档(PRD)》(含原型图、流程图、交互说明)产品经理需求、项目经理刚阶段2:立项管理——明确“是否做”操作目标:评估项目价值与可行性,明确项目目标、范围及资源,获得管理层审批后正式启动项目。步骤操作说明输入输出负责人2.1立项申请基于PRD文档,填写《项目立项申请表》,说明项目背景、目标、预期收益(如用户增长、收入提升)、核心功能、预估资源(团队规模、预算、周期)及风险预案。《产品需求文档(PRD)》《项目立项申请表》项目经理*刚2.2可行性分析技术负责人评估技术实现难度(如是否存在技术瓶颈、是否需要外部技术支持);产品负责人评估市场与用户价值;财务负责人评估投入产出比(ROI)。《项目立项申请表》可行性分析报告(含技术可行性、市场可行性、财务分析结论)技术负责人强、产品经理需求、财务负责人*磊2.3立项审批召开立项评审会,由管理层(如研发总监、产品总监、分管副总)基于可行性报告及公司战略,审批项目是否立项,明确项目优先级及资源支持。可行性分析报告立项审批决议(含审批结果、项目目标、资源分配、项目经理任命)管理层(如总、副总)2.4项目启动召开项目启动会,向项目组全体成员同步项目目标、范围、计划、分工及风险,明确各成员职责,保证团队对齐目标。立项审批决议《项目启动会议纪要》、项目责任矩阵(RACI图)项目经理*刚阶段3:设计阶段——明确“怎么做”操作目标:完成产品技术方案与UI/UX设计,保证设计方案满足需求且具备可开发性。步骤操作说明输入输出负责人3.1技术方案设计技术负责人根据PRD文档,设计系统架构(如前后端分离、微服务选型)、数据库设计、接口定义及技术难点解决方案,评估开发风险。《产品需求文档(PRD)》技术方案设计文档(含架构图、ER图、接口清单、风险清单)技术负责人强、架构师辉3.2UI/UX设计设计师基于PRD原型,进行界面视觉设计(UI)与用户体验优化(UX),输出高保真原型图及设计规范(如颜色、字体、组件库),保证设计符合品牌调性且用户操作流畅。PRD原型图高保真设计稿、交互原型、设计规范文档UI设计师欣、UX设计师悦3.3设计评审组织技术方案评审会(研发、测试参与)和设计评审会(产品、运营参与),评审技术方案的合理性、可扩展性及设计稿的合规性、用户体验,通过后签字确认。技术方案设计文档、高保真设计稿技术方案评审会议纪要、设计评审会议纪要技术负责人强、UI设计师欣、产品经理*需求阶段4:开发阶段——落地“实现”操作目标:按设计方案完成功能开发,保证代码质量与进度可控。步骤操作说明输入输出负责人4.1任务拆解项目经理将项目需求拆解为可执行的开发任务(按模块或功能点),分配给开发人员,明确任务描述、计划完成时间、验收标准及依赖关系。技术方案设计文档、《项目计划》开发任务清单(含任务ID、负责人、计划工时、优先级、依赖项)项目经理刚、开发组长强4.2开发实施开发人员根据任务清单和技术方案编码,遵循代码规范(如命名注释、单元测试覆盖率),每日同步进度(如使用站会),遇到问题及时反馈(如技术瓶颈、需求疑问)。开发任务清单、技术方案设计文档功能代码单元测试报告、开发日志开发工程师(如磊、阳)4.3代码审查开发组长或资深工程师对代码进行审查,检查代码规范性、功能、安全性及逻辑正确性,记录问题并跟踪修复,保证代码质量达标。功能代码、单元测试报告代码审查记录表(含问题清单、修复状态、复查人)开发组长强、技术负责人强4.4集成测试开发人员完成模块开发后,进行集成测试(如接口联调、数据流测试),保证各模块协同工作正常,记录集成问题并修复。功能代码、接口文档集成测试报告(含用例通过率、问题清单)开发组长强、测试工程师琳阶段5:测试阶段——保障“质量”操作目标:通过系统化测试发觉并修复缺陷,保证产品功能、功能、安全等满足质量标准。步骤操作说明输入输出负责人5.1测试计划测试负责人根据PRD和技术方案,制定测试计划,明确测试范围(功能、功能、兼容性、安全性等)、测试策略(如测试环境、用例设计方法)、资源分配及时间节点。《产品需求文档(PRD)》、技术方案设计文档《测试计划》测试负责人*华5.2测试用例设计测试工程师基于PRD、技术方案及设计稿,设计测试用例(覆盖正常场景、异常场景、边界场景),明确用例ID、模块、功能点、前置条件、操作步骤、预期结果。《产品需求文档(PRD)》、高保真设计稿《测试用例清单》测试工程师(如琳、琪)5.3测试执行在测试环境中执行测试用例,记录测试结果(通过/失败),对失败用例提交缺陷报告(含缺陷描述、复现步骤、预期结果、实际结果、严重等级、优先级),跟踪缺陷修复状态。《测试用例清单》、测试环境缺陷管理列表(含缺陷ID、状态、责任人、修复时间)、测试执行报告测试工程师琳、开发工程师磊5.4回归测试开发人员修复缺陷后,测试工程师对修复结果进行回归测试,保证缺陷已解决且未引入新问题,直至所有关键缺陷关闭,达到上线标准。缺陷管理列表回归测试报告(含缺陷关闭率、遗留风险)测试负责人华、测试工程师琳阶段6:发布阶段——实现“上线”操作目标:制定发布计划,保证产品平稳上线,并做好上线后的监控与反馈收集。步骤操作说明输入输出负责人6.1发布准备项目经理组织发布前检查,确认测试报告、部署文档、回滚方案、应急预案(如服务器宕机、数据异常)准备就绪,协调运维、运营等资源支持。回归测试报告、《部署文档》、应急预案发布准备检查清单项目经理刚、运维负责人涛6.2上线审批召开上线评审会,由产品、研发、测试、运维负责人确认上线条件(如缺陷关闭率≥95%、功能达标),提交管理层审批,明确上线时间窗口。发布准备检查清单上线审批决议管理层(如总、副总)6.3正式发布运维人员按部署文档进行上线操作(如灰度发布、全量发布),项目组全程监控上线过程(如服务器负载、用户访问量),遇到问题立即启动回滚或应急预案。《部署文档》、上线审批决议上线记录(含发布时间、版本号、发布方式)、上线状态报告运维负责人涛、项目经理刚6.4上线监控与反馈上线后24-72小时内,持续监控系统功能(如响应时间、错误率)、用户反馈(如客服投诉、应用商店评论),收集异常数据并快速响应处理。上线状态报告监控数据报表、用户反馈汇总表运维负责人涛、产品经理需求、运营负责人*静阶段7:复盘阶段——沉淀“经验”操作目标:总结项目经验教训,优化流程与工具,为后续项目提供参考。步骤操作说明输入输出负责人7.1数据收集收集项目全流程数据(如需求变更次数、开发延期率、缺陷密度、用户满意度、成本偏差),对比项目目标与实际结果。《项目计划》、测试报告、上线监控数据、用户反馈项目数据汇总表项目经理*刚7.2问题分析召开复盘会,项目组全员参与,基于数据汇总表分析项目中的亮点(如需求评审效率高)与不足(如测试用例覆盖率不足、跨部门沟通延迟),用“5Why分析法”定位根本原因。项目数据汇总表问题分析报告(含问题描述、根本原因、影响程度)项目经理*刚、全体项目成员7.3经验沉淀将复盘结论整理为《项目复盘报告》,提炼可复用的经验(如高效的需求评审方法)及需改进的项(如加强技术预研),同步给相关部门。问题分析报告《项目复盘报告》项目经理刚、产品经理需求7.4流程优化基于复盘报告,优化研发流程(如增加需求可行性调研环节、完善缺陷分级标准)、更新工具模板(如测试用例模板、评审表单),形成持续改进机制。《项目复盘报告》更新后的《研发流程规范》、优化后的工具模板研发负责人明、流程优化专员(如凯)三、关键环节工具模板研发流程中核心环节的标准化模板,可直接调整使用。模板1:产品需求文档(PRD)简化模板模块内容说明文档信息文档名称、版本号、作者、更新日期、审批人(产品负责人、研发负责人)需求背景项目背景、解决的问题、目标用户、预期价值需求概述产品核心目标、关键功能点列表(按优先级排序)功能详述分模块描述功能:模块名称、功能描述、用户角色、前置条件、操作步骤、业务规则、异常处理(附原型图、流程图)非功能需求功能要求(如并发量、响应时间)、安全要求(如数据加密、权限控制)、兼容性要求(如支持的浏览器/系统版本)验收标准每个功能的具体验收条件(可量化,如“用户登录成功响应时间≤2秒”)模板2:项目立项申请表字段填写说明示例项目名称简洁明确,体现核心功能“企业智能客服系统V1.0开发项目”项目目标可衡量的目标(如用户数、效率提升)“上线后3个月内支持10万用户日均咨询,人工客服效率提升30%”项目范围包含的核心功能及不包含的内容包含:智能问答、工单流转、知识库管理;不包含:语音交互功能资源需求人力(角色、人数)、时间(计划周期)、成本(预算)人力:产品1人、研发5人、测试2人;周期:3个月;预算:50万元风险评估潜在风险(技术、资源、市场)及应对措施风险:第三方接口不稳定;措施:准备备用接口方案附件可行性分析报告、PRD文档、市场调研报告等-模板3:缺陷管理列表缺陷ID模块功能点缺陷描述复现步骤预期结果实际结果严重等级(致命/严重/一般/轻微)优先级(高/中/低)负责人状态(新建/处理中/已修复/已验证/已关闭)修复时间BUG-001用户登录密码重置忘记密码时,输入手机号后未收到验证码1.“忘记密码”2.输入未注册手机号3.“获取验证码”提示“手机号未注册”提示“验证码已发送”一般中开发*磊新建-模板4:项目复盘报告简化模板部分内容要点项目概况项目名称、周期、目标、实际成果(对比目标分析偏差)亮点总结流程中做得好的环节(如需求评审通过率高、测试用例覆盖全面)及原因问题与不足未达预期的环节(如延期原因、缺陷集中爆发点)及根本原因分析改进措施针对问题提出的具体改进方案(如“增加技术预研环节,降低开发风险”)经验沉淀可推广至其他项目的经验(如“自动化测试工具提升测试效率20%”)四、使用过程中的关键提醒需求变更控制:确需变更需求时,需走需求变更流程(提交变更申请→评估影响→审批→同步更新文档),避免随意变更导致进度延误。跨部门协作:明确各角色接

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

最新文档

评论

0/150

提交评论